When looking for a private garage in Unincorporated, Kansas, potential renters should consider the climate and weather. Unincorporated experiences hot summers and cold winters, with average highs of 95°F in July and average lows of 22°F in January. Although the majority of private garages are not climate-controlled, they can still provide ample protection for items and vehicles from the elements.
Renters should take extra precautions to protect their possessions from the extreme temperatures by covering them with blankets or sheets and placing a tarp over the items and vehicles. Additionally, it is important to keep the garage as dry as possible to prevent items from becoming moldy or damaged. Renters should also make sure to check the garage periodically to ensure that the items and vehicle are secure.

The price of garages in Unincorporated can be affected by various factors, including the location, size, security features, and available amenities.
To choose the right garage size, consider the dimensions of your vehicle, the available storage space for additional belongings, and whether you will need extra room for work or recreational purposes.
For long-term garage usage in Unincorporated, prepare your vehicle by cleaning it thoroughly, checking fluid levels and tire pressure, disconnecting the battery, and considering the use of a car cover to protect it from dust and potential damages.
